Open Access. Powered by Scholars. Published by Universities.®

Physical Sciences and Mathematics Commons

Open Access. Powered by Scholars. Published by Universities.®

Articles 1 - 2 of 2

Full-Text Articles in Physical Sciences and Mathematics

A Systematic Integration Of Register Allocation And Instruction Scheduling, Yukong Zhang Apr 1999

A Systematic Integration Of Register Allocation And Instruction Scheduling, Yukong Zhang

Doctoral Dissertations

In order to achieve high performance, processor architecture has become more and more complicated. As a result, compiler-time optimizations have become more and more important for the effective use of a complex processor. One of the promising compiler-time optimizations is the integration of register allocation and instruction scheduling based on register-reuse chains. In the previous approach, however, the generation of register-reuse chains was not completely systematic and consequently created many unnecessary dependencies that restrict instruction scheduling.

This research proposes a new register allocation technique based on a systematic generation of register-reuse chains. The first phase of the proposed technique is …


Graphical Display And Data Structure For Virtual Prototyping, David William Manry Apr 1999

Graphical Display And Data Structure For Virtual Prototyping, David William Manry

Doctoral Dissertations

One of the goals of engineering firms is to bring better products to market faster. Although concurrent engineering can aid in this endeavor, it requires that all areas of an organization work simultaneously. Thus, current product data must be accessible to everyone.

Virtual prototyping allows this simultaneous exchange of information. Virtual prototyping not only replaces the physical model in product development with a virtual model, but also it goes further by allowing data associated with each part of the model to be accessed. This data is not limited to just geometric properties but could contain other quantifiable properties, such as …